ECO ( or Encyclopaedia of Chess Openings) is a classification of chess openings moves.The moves were taken from hundreds of thousands of games between masters, from published analysis in the Chess informant since 1966.
Instead of the traditional names for the openings, ECO has developed a
unique coding system that has also been adopted by other chess
publications. There are five main categories, "A" to "E", each of which
is divided into one hundred sub-categories.
ECO code is a trademark of Chess Informant Inc.
Category A contains the openings which are considered as flank openings( i.e the attack using the minor pieces rather than the pawns such as in the e4 or d4 openings).
they also include the unusual openings which are denoted by A00.
